Samsung Electronics Releases New 990 Solid State Drive Globally

CN1 hr ago

Samsung Electronics announced on July 15th that its new 990 solid state drive (SSD) is now available in markets worldwide. The new SSD comes in two storage capacities: 1TB and 2TB. The manufacturer's suggested retail prices are $269.99 for the 1TB version and $529.99 for the 2TB version. This launch expands Samsung's solid state drive offerings.
